Outline of Final Research Achievements |
The so-called "Legalization" and a "Reformation" a legal system in recent years attempted at Japan caused a constitutional transformation on our social basis founded on the Reception of western legal system in modern Japan(Meiji-era). This research aims at more concrete and precise analysis of legal system before the Reception, especially considering continuity and discontinuity of statute and political or legal intellection. Comparing a penal law codification in early modern Okinawa and other Ritsu(ancient chinese)-style codes, re-analysing intellectual history between Edo- and Meiji-Era were the main works for the research, and as a result, it succsessfully shows several perspective for the consequence of such "Reformation" from historical view point.
